Judge Sandra Harrison-Suratt
Judge Sandra Harrison-Suratt graduated from the University of Michigan in 1993; receiving a Bachelor of Arts, with a double major in English and Sociology. She went on to receive her Juris Doctorate from the University of Detroit Mercy School of Law in 1997. Judge Harrison was appointed to the Macomb County Probate bench on April 24, 2017 by Gov. Rick Snyder. She started her legal career at Salvatore D. Palombo & Associates, P.C., with practice areas including family law, estate planning, criminal and general civil. Prior to her appointment to the Probate bench, she was an attorney with Simasko, Simasko & Simasko, P.C. for 15 years where her primary areas of practice were family law, estate planning and probate litigation. Judge Harrison is a member of the State Bar of Michigan and the Macomb County Bar Association. She lives in Shelby Township with her husband and three daughters.
